Our new favorite musician, Josh Hoge returned for a concert at Revolution Hall in Troy, NY last Friday, and once again took time to pose with a wiffleball for this site. Hoge was touring with bayou soul artist Marc Broussard.
As we mentioned in a previous article, Hoge is a huge wiffleball fan, and when he was younger, built his own wiffleball field at his home in Tennessee.
He even remembered our staff from his concert in Troy last year, when he toured with ‘The Last Goodnight’, and to our surprise, announced to everyone at the merchandise table that he “loves wiffleball”, and for everyone there “to visit majorleaguewiffleball.com“, which he has bookmarked on his laptop. Thanks Josh!
In the photo, he appears to be left handed, which would make him only the second southpaw in Major League Wiffleball. MLW Commissioner Shaun Breen is the other lefty, and he built a wiffleball field too — ‘The Sac‘.
